It's actually the primary inhibitory neurotransmitter system in brain circuits. Gamma-Aminobutyric Acid is a relaxation neurotransmitter that the body produces naturally when we're preparing to sleep, so the technique of utilizing GABA supplements to indicate the brain that it's time to relax makes good sense - easy ways to reduce stress. What's not completely clear, nevertheless, is how reliable oral GABA supplements remain in setting off those benefits.

While some studies have actually shown that GABA can cross the blood-brain barrier, others have revealed the opposite, suggesting a possible placebo effect behind viewed advantages of the supplements. Researchers agree that more research is needed to identify how beneficial GABA supplements really are. According to NuCalm's website, the disc "simplifies the process of triggering the parasympathetic nerve system, by taking advantage of the body's Pericardium Meridian with specific electromagnetic (EM) frequencies." The disc (which, again, was a round sticker label, about the size of a quarter, that was used to the inside of my wrist) was, admittedly, my biggest source of hesitation in the procedure, and NuCalm's official explanation of the science behind it highlights the most New Age-y vibes of the company.

It is assumed that if you can restore the frequencies that travel through the Meridians you can renew optimal physiology. Each NuCalm disc holds the EM frequency patterns of GABA and its precursors to provide a pure biological signal to your body. When placed on the within your left wrist, at your Pericardium-6 acupuncture point, the disc sends a signal to the pericardium of your heart to activate regional parasympathetic nerve fibers, which then transfer the signal to your brain telling it to increase vagal nerve output and begin the procedure of decreasing the body.

In 2017, Gwyneth Paltrow's GOOP promoted a $120 brand of bio-frequency stickers, leading to a temporary viral minute for the tech. things to reduce stress. Sadly for supporters of the gadgets, the action wasn't great, with Mark Shelhamer, former chief scientist at NASA's human research study department, notably decrying the GOOP-endorsed item as "snake oil." Although the NuCalm website describes that "each disc holds the electro-magnetic frequency patterns of GABA and its precursors to provide a pure biosignal to your body," it's unclear exactly how putting the sticker on your wrist activates that delivery.
